In July, the average temperature in Gascuena de Bornova, Spain is a pleasant 23°C (73°F). Visitors can expect a range from a cool 7°C (45°F) to a sweltering 37°C (99°F). During this month, the region typically experiences around 24 mm (1.0 in) of precipitation spread over 5 days, and the average humidity sits comfortably at 59%. How July Weather in Gascuena de Bornova Compares to Other Months

Weather in Gascuena de Bornova var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in Gascuena de Bornova,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Gascuena de Bornova,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ather3°C (37°F)39 mm (1.5 inches)90%moderate
February Weather6°C (42°F)37 mm (1.5 inches)86%moderate
March Weather7°C (45°F)57 mm (2.2 inches)79%high
April Weather10°C (50°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)74%very high
May Weather14°C (58°F)67 mm (2.6 inches)71%very high
June Weather19°C (66°F)57 mm (2.3 inches)63%extreme
July Weather23°C (73°F)24 mm (1.0 inches)59%extreme
August Weather22°C (73°F)24 mm (0.9 inches)58%very high
September Weather17°C (64°F)37 mm (1.5 inches)65%very high
October Weather12°C (55°F)45 mm (1.8 inches)77%high
November Weather6°C (44°F)60 mm (2.4 inches)87%moderate
December Weather5°C (41°F)43 mm (1.7 inches)90%low
